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ay?

The cheapest way to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ay is to train and bus which costs $17.39 - $23.91 and takes 4h 20m.

What is the fastest way to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ay?

The fastest way to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ay is to drive which takes 2h 34m and costs $26.09 - $38.04 .

Is there a direct bus between Sydney Airport (SYD) and Anna Bay?

No, there is no direct bus from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ay. However, there are services departing from Sydney Airport, International Terminal and arriving at Anna Bay Public School, Gan Gan Rd via Central Station, Customs House, Watt St and Newcastle Interchange, Stand A.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 30m.

How far is it from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ay?

The distance between Sydney Airport (SYD) and Anna Bay is 223 km. The road distance is 210.3 km.

How do I travel from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ay without a car?

The best way to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ay without a car is to train and bus which takes 4h 20m and costs $17.39 - $23.91 .

How long does it take to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ay?

It takes approximately 4h 20m to get from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ay, including transfers.

Where do I catch the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ay bus from?

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ay bus services, operated by Greyhound Australia, depart from Central Station.

Where does the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ay bus arrive?

Sydney Airport (SYD) to Anna Bay bus services, operated by Greyhound Australia, arrive at Newcastle station.
